The detection and classification of fundamental structures of the interstellar medium (ISM) is tedious but tremendously important work for astronomers. Structures like supernova remnants (SNRs) shape and drive the ISM and have a big impact on evolving galaxies.

Those fundamental structures are of bubble-like shape. Finding these bubble-like structures is therefore crucial in the study of galaxy evolution and of the universe in general. Currently, the detection of those bubble-like structures is done mainly by eye, by manually examining astronomical images.

In the era of machine learning and deep learning algorithms, however, this process can be au-atomized. In this talk, I will present an automated detection and classification routine for bubble-like structures in astronomical images. This routine is called BScan.

I will also show the detection and classification performance of BScan on real data and give an outlook on how to improve BScan, such that it can be used as a standard tool in astronomy in the future.
